Tu sitio puede ser visualmente liviano, pero si tu código pesa, igual va a tardar en cargar. La minificación reduce al mínimo el tamaño de tus archivos CSS, JavaScript y HTML. Y lo mejor: es fácil de implementar.
¿Qué es la minificación de código?
La minificación (o minify) es el proceso de eliminar todo lo innecesario de tus archivos de código para que pesen lo mínimo posible. Espacios, saltos de línea, comentarios, tabulaciones... todo eso que los humanos necesitamos para leer, pero que el navegador no necesita para interpretar.
¿Qué tipo de archivos se pueden minificar?
Principalmente:
- CSS: estilos más compactos = carga más rápida.
- JavaScript: menos peso = scripts que se ejecutan más rápido.
- HTML: incluso tu código base puede reducir su tamaño.
¿Cuánto se puede ahorrar?
Dependiendo del archivo, la minificación puede reducir el peso entre un 20% y 70%. ¡Y eso impacta directo en el tiempo de carga!
Herramientas para minificar tu código
Si no usás ningún sistema automático, podés probar con herramientas online:
Copiás tu código, lo pegás, y obtenés una versión reducida en segundos.
¿Usás WordPress?
Hay plugins que hacen todo esto automáticamente cada vez que actualizás algo:
- Autoptimize
- W3 Total Cache
- WP Rocket (de pago, pero muy completo)
¿Tenés un entorno de desarrollo propio?
Si usás herramientas como Gulp, Webpack o Vite, podés integrar tareas que minifiquen el código cada vez que lo compilás. Algunos paquetes útiles:
cssnanopara CSSterserpara JShtml-minifier-terserpara HTML
¿Y el código queda ilegible?
Sí, y ese es el punto 😄. Por eso es importante guardar una copia legible del código para trabajar, y usar la versión minificada solo para producción.
Bonus: combiná archivos cuando puedas
Además de minificar, si podés unir varios archivos en uno solo (por ejemplo, todos los CSS), reducís la cantidad de pedidos HTTP al servidor. Eso también mejora la performance.
Conclusión
Minificar es un paso simple pero poderoso en la optimización de cualquier sitio web. No mejora solo la velocidad, también te da puntos extra en SEO y en herramientas como Google PageSpeed. ¡Menos peso, más rendimiento!